I have fixed at least two such breaks by tapering each broken end so when
 they are put back, it's a V around the break and brazing them, then
 grinding and filing the brazing down to match. Once painted, the repair
 was not visible.
 They've been running for a lot of years that way.
 I've also repaired other parts that way - mag trip levers, governor parts,
 etc. and not had any of them re-break after 30 years.
 
 I only own a stick welder and although have repaired cast that way, I've
 had such good luck brazing...........

 > On Saturday me and twin bro Andy went to see a Ruston Hornsby not 15
 > miles from our village that has sat there from new !!  The owner is an
 > 81 year old who showed it to us and has asked us to get it running
 > again. It's in quite good order, still turning freely over but a valve
 > has stuck (not the problem) and years ago he kept on turning the engine
 > over to budge the sticking valve ... but bust the rocker arm !!!  What
 > I'm asking is, what is the best way to repair the rocker arm as it is a
 > clean snap - braze, cast rod stick welded, stainless mig weld ??
 > Now the dark nights are here well and propper, this will be a nice job.
 > Any thoughts?
